Hi Johan,
* Johan Hedberg <johan.hedberg@gmail.com> [2012-06-27 14:25:53 +0300]:
> From: Johan Hedberg <johan.hedberg@intel.com>
>
> This patch adds initial support for reliable packets along with the
> necessary retransmission timer for the Three-wire UART HCI driver.
>
> Signed-off-by: Johan Hedberg <johan.hedberg@intel.com>
> ---
> drivers/bluetooth/hci_h5.c | 52 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
> 1 file changed, 52 insertions(+)
>
> diff --git a/drivers/bluetooth/hci_h5.c b/drivers/bluetooth/hci_h5.c
> index c610ba3..0f97b05 100644
> --- a/drivers/bluetooth/hci_h5.c
> +++ b/drivers/bluetooth/hci_h5.c
> @@ -39,11 +39,34 @@ struct h5 {
>
> struct sk_buff *rx_skb;
>
> + struct timer_list timer; /* Retransmission timer */
> +
> bool txack_req;
>
> u8 msgq_txseq;
> };
>
> +static void h5_timed_event(unsigned long arg)
> +{
> + struct hci_uart *hu = (struct hci_uart *) arg;
> + struct h5 *h5 = hu->priv;
> + struct sk_buff *skb;
> + unsigned long flags;
> +
> + BT_DBG("hu %p retransmitting %u pkts", hu, h5->unack.qlen);
> +
> + spin_lock_irqsave_nested(&h5->unack.lock, flags, SINGLE_DEPTH_NESTING);
> +
> + while ((skb = __skb_dequeue_tail(&h5->unack)) != NULL) {
> + h5->msgq_txseq = (h5->msgq_txseq - 1) & 0x07;
> + skb_queue_head(&h5->rel, skb);
> + }
> +
> + spin_unlock_irqrestore(&h5->unack.lock, flags);
> +
> + hci_uart_tx_wakeup(hu);
> +}
> +
> static int h5_open(struct hci_uart *hu)
> {
> struct h5 *h5;
> @@ -60,6 +83,10 @@ static int h5_open(struct hci_uart *hu)
> skb_queue_head_init(&h5->rel);
> skb_queue_head_init(&h5->unrel);
>
> + init_timer(&h5->timer);
> + h5->timer.function = h5_timed_event;
> + h5->timer.data = (unsigned long) hu;
> +
> return 0;
> }
>
> @@ -71,6 +98,8 @@ static int h5_close(struct hci_uart *hu)
> skb_queue_purge(&h5->rel);
> skb_queue_purge(&h5->unrel);
>
> + del_timer(&h5->timer);
> +
> kfree(h5);
>
> return 0;
> @@ -125,6 +154,7 @@ static struct sk_buff *h5_prepare_ack(struct h5 *h5)
> static struct sk_buff *h5_dequeue(struct hci_uart *hu)
> {
> struct h5 *h5 = hu->priv;
> + unsigned long flags;
> struct sk_buff *skb, *nskb;
>
> if ((skb = skb_dequeue(&h5->unrel)) != NULL) {
> @@ -138,6 +168,28 @@ static struct sk_buff *h5_dequeue(struct hci_uart *hu)
> BT_ERR("Could not dequeue pkt because alloc_skb failed");
> }
>
> + spin_lock_irqsave_nested(&h5->unack.lock, flags, SINGLE_DEPTH_NESTING);
> +
> + if (h5->unack.qlen >= H5_TXWINSIZE)
> + goto unlock;
> +
> + if ((skb = skb_dequeue(&h5->rel)) != NULL) {
> + nskb = h5_prepare_pkt(h5, skb);
> +
> + if (nskb) {
> + __skb_queue_tail(&h5->unack, skb);
> + mod_timer(&h5->timer, jiffies + HZ / 4);
Better use a milliseconds value here, and then turn it in jiffies. If
CONFIG_HZ is not set to 1000 we set the wrong value for the timer.
Gustavo
